Introducing The Madingley: 2 bedroom home
On the ground floor, a dedicated kitchen makes cooking practical and social, while the spacious sitting room, complete with French doors opening onto the garden, creates a bright, inviting space for relaxing or entertaining. Everyday life is made simpler with clever storage cupboards and a convenient downstairs WC.
Upstairs, two well-proportioned double bedrooms offer flexibility for family, guests, or a home office. Bedroom one features a built-in wardrobe and overlooks the garden, while bedroom two, also generously sized, enjoys views to the front of the home. A well-finished family bathroom sits opposite the stairs, keeping routines straightforward.
Perfectly positioned in one of Cambridge’s most connected quarters, The Madingley places you close to Cambridge Station, Addenbrooke’s Hospital, and the city centre, with nature reserves nearby for fresh air and weekend walks. With an Air Source Heat Pump (ASHP) and EV charger included, this home is ready for the future as well as the week ahead.

Location
Set on Worts’ Causeway, Netherhall Gardens brings together contemporary homes, green spaces and play areas in a landscape-led setting within easy reach of Addenbrooke’s Hospital and the Cambridge Biomedical Campus. The city centre lies just under three miles away, with Cambridge Station a little over two miles for direct trains to London King’s Cross and beyond, and the new Cambridge South station due in 2026. Everyday essentials and weekend leisure are close at hand, Waitrose, Sainsbury’s and the Grand Arcade, while Beechwood Nature Reserve, Wandlebury Country Park and the Gog Magog Hills invite time outdoors. Every home is crafted for energy‑efficient, low‑maintenance living with an Air Source Heat Pump and EV charger as standard.
